Well anyway, back to crochet I started another hat last night... it's looking pretty good I think. I was bored with all my yarns (please Lady of the Postal Service let my big box of yarn come soon!) so I started experimenting. I have all that chenille from those sweaters, so I grabbed a ball of the deep eggplant purple (which is very thin) and a ball of tan (which is pretty thick) and held them together. In the dim light from my table lamp it kept reminding me of candy. Maybe I just had candy on the brain lol. It twisted up as I worked it and has a nice varigated look to it now. I'll post a pic when I get it finished. I'm using the Granny skull pattern I used for the girl's hats with a bigger hook, so it'll work up quick. I chose that pattern simply because it's SO thick with those two strands that I was afraid it would be TOO warm if it was a solid pattern. I may keep this one for myself.
